Evolving Clinical Management of the Hospitalised COVID-19 Patient
Visit https://www.peervoice.com/YZP860 to view the entire programme with slides. After completing “Evolving Clinical Management of the Hospitalised COVID-19 Patient”, participants will be able to: Summarise the biological processes that can manifest in a patient hospitalised due to COVID-19; Translate the current clinical data on antiviral therapies for patients hospitalised due to COVID-19 in the context of the evolving understanding of the disease processes that may be involved; and Identify patients hospitalised due to COVID-19 who are most likely to benefit from an antiviral therapy.
